About Chile

Chile's GDP is $363.30B (2026), with a population of 19.8M, and GDP per capita of $17,876. Key indicators include real GDP growth of 2.0%, inflation at 3.1%, unemployment at 8.3%, government debt at 43.7% of GDP, life expectancy of 81.2 years. Data sourced from the IMF World Economic Outlook and World Bank World Development Indicators.

Located in Latin America and the Caribbean, this high-income country has a GDP of $363.30 billion in 2026, ranking 46th globally. The economy is expected to grow by 2.0% in real terms in 2026, with a GDP per capita of $18,000. The country's economic landscape is marked by significant trade openness, with trade accounting for 63.9% of GDP in 2024. Foreign direct investment inflows are substantial, at 3.8% of GDP. The economy is characterized by a moderate inflation rate of 3.1% and an unemployment rate of 8.3% in 2026. The Gini Index of 43.0 in 2022 indicates moderate income inequality. The population is approximately 19.8 million as of 2024, with a life expectancy at birth of 81.2 years in 2023. The fertility rate is low, at 1.2 births per woman. Health spending is robust, comprising 10.5% of GDP in 2024. The country faces challenges with unemployment, which is projected to be 9.0% in 2025.
